Understanding Vitamin D3: The Sunshine Hormone

Before we dive into the "when," we must understand the "what." Vitamin D exists in two primary forms: D2 (ergocalciferol) and D3 (cholecalciferol). While D2 is often plant-derived, D3 is the form that our bodies naturally produce when sunlight hits our skin. It is also the form that research suggests is more effective at raising and maintaining overall vitamin levels in the bloodstream.

Vitamin D3 plays a critical role in the absorption of calcium and phosphorus. Without sufficient D3, your body may struggle to maintain strong bones and healthy teeth, regardless of how much calcium you consume. Beyond skeletal health, this nutrient is a key player in our Immunity efforts. It may support the normal function of immune cells, helping the body stay resilient throughout the changing seasons.

The challenge is that modern life often keeps us away from the sun. Factors like geographic location, air quality, skin pigmentation, and the use of sunscreen can all limit our natural production. The Meal Connection

Perhaps the most important factor in when to take vitamin d3 drops is what you eat alongside them. Because Vitamin D3 is fat-soluble, it requires the presence of dietary fats to be absorbed efficiently through the intestinal wall. Taking it on an empty stomach may significantly reduce the amount of the nutrient your body can actually use.

If your breakfast includes healthy fats—such as eggs, avocado, full-fat yogurt, or nuts—taking your D3 drops at this time is ideal. If you usually have a "coffee-only" morning, you might find that taking your supplement later in the day with a more substantial meal is a better choice for your unique lifestyle.

The Evening Debate: Sleep and Melatonin

There has been much discussion in the wellness community regarding whether taking Vitamin D3 late in the day can affect sleep quality. Some studies have suggested a potential link between Vitamin D and melatonin, the hormone responsible for regulating our sleep-wake cycle.

Potential Sleep Interruption

One theory suggests that because Vitamin D is inversely related to melatonin, taking a high dose late at night might signal to the brain that it is "daytime," potentially suppressing melatonin production. For those who are particularly sensitive, this could lead to difficulty falling asleep.

However, it is important to note that the scientific community is still divided on this. Some people find that Vitamin D actually supports their sleep quality, as it may play a role in the pathways that produce neurotransmitters involved in rest. The Science of Fat-Solubility and Bioavailability

At Cymbiotika, we often say that "you are not what you eat, but what you absorb." This is the core of our philosophy. Bioavailability is the measure of how much of a substance actually enters the bloodstream to have an active effect. With Vitamin D3, bioavailability is heavily dependent on two things: the presence of fat and the delivery system used.

Why Fats are Essential

When you ingest a fat-soluble vitamin, your body treats it much like the fats in your food. It requires bile from the gallbladder to break down the vitamin into smaller droplets called micelles. These micelles are then absorbed through the lining of the small intestine. If there is no fat present in the meal, this process is much less efficient.

Consider a practical scenario: A busy professional who grabs a quick green juice in the morning and takes their D3 drops might only absorb a fraction of the dose. In contrast, someone who takes those same drops with a handful of walnuts or a piece of salmon is setting their body up for success. Vitamin D3 Across the Lifespan

The question of when to take vitamin d3 drops often depends on who is taking them. Different age groups have varying requirements and physiological considerations.

Infants and Breastfed Babies

Pediatric guidelines often emphasize that breastfed infants should be given Vitamin D3 drops shortly after birth. While breast milk is the gold standard for infant nutrition, it typically does not contain enough Vitamin D to meet a growing baby’s needs, especially if the mother is also deficient.

For parents, consistency is key. Adding the drops to a morning feeding or applying them directly to the nipple before nursing can help make it a seamless part of the daily routine. It is vital to use the specific dropper provided with the product to ensure an accurate dose, as infants have a much lower threshold for intake than adults.

Children and Teens

As children grow, their bones and immune systems are under constant demand. Ensuring they receive 400 to 600 IU (or the amount recommended by their healthcare provider) is essential. For school-aged children, taking D3 drops with breakfast can help them prepare for the day ahead. Adults and Seniors

As we age, our skin becomes less efficient at synthesizing Vitamin D from sunlight. Additionally, the kidneys may be less effective at converting the vitamin into its active form. For seniors, Vitamin D3 is a critical component of Healthy Aging & Recovery.

Seniors often take multiple medications or supplements. To avoid "pill fatigue," liquid drops offer a convenient and easy-to-swallow alternative to large capsules. Taking D3 with the largest meal of the day—often lunch or dinner for many—can maximize the absorption needed to support bone density and muscle function.

Synergistic Nutrients: The D3 and K2 Connection

Taking Vitamin D3 in isolation is a common practice, but it may not be the most effective one. D3 works in a delicate synergy with other nutrients, most notably Vitamin K2.

The Traffic Controller: Vitamin K2

If Vitamin D3 is the "doorman" that lets calcium into the bloodstream, Vitamin K2 is the "traffic controller" that tells the calcium where to go. K2 helps direct calcium into the bones and teeth where it belongs, while preventing it from accumulating in the soft tissues like arteries.

Other Supporting Players

Magnesium is another essential partner. It is required for the enzymes that metabolize Vitamin D. If your magnesium levels are low, your body may struggle to activate the Vitamin D you are taking. 4. How much Vitamin D3 is too much?

While Vitamin D is essential, it is possible to take too much. The upper limit for most adults is generally considered to be 4,000 IU per day unless otherwise directed by a healthcare professional. Excessive intake over a long period can lead to an accumulation of calcium in the body, which may affect the heart and kidneys. We always recommend starting with a standard serving and getting your blood levels tested regularly to find the "sweet spot" that works for your body.
